dcurtis said:
Would some good high pressure rubber tube work and just do away with the stock clips and use a couple hose clamps on both ends?
Click to expand...

It could be done, but I wouldn't recommend it. You want to use as little rubber as possible in a high-pressure fuel system. You *might* be able to get away with using fuel injection hose (make sure it specifically states "fuel injection" on the hose, it's not the same as regular fuel hose) connected by a couple of brass barbed fittings with two hose clamps on each end.

Otherwise, you're best off getting a length of steel fuel line and renting/borrowing a double-flare tool, then bending the line yourself and splicing it in. Nylon fuel line will also work and might be easier to work with, but obviously won't be as durable as steel.
